According to its version, the installation of Adobe AIR on the remote Windows host is equal or prior to 17.0.0.144. It is, therefore, affected by multiple vulnerabilities :
Multiple double-free errors exist that allow an attacker to execute arbitrary code. (CVE-2015-0346, CVE-2015-0359)
Multiple memory corruption flaws exist due to improper validation of user-supplied input. A remote attacker can exploit these flaws, via specially crafted flash content, to corrupt memory and execute arbitrary code.
(CVE-2015-0347, CVE-2015-0350, CVE-2015-0352, CVE-2015-0353, CVE-2015-0354, CVE-2015-0355, CVE-2015-0360, CVE-2015-3038, CVE-2015-3041, CVE-2015-3042, CVE-2015-3043)
A unspecified buffer overflow condition exists due to improper validation of user-supplied input. A remote attacker can exploit this to execute arbitrary code.
(CVE-2015-0348)
Multiple unspecified use-after-free errors exist that allow an attacker to execute arbitrary code.
(CVE-2015-0349, CVE-2015-0351, CVE-2015-0358, CVE-2015-3039)
An unspecified type confusion flaw exists that allows an attacker to execute arbitrary code. (CVE-2015-0356)
Multiple unspecified memory leaks exist that allows an attacker to bypass the Address Space Layout Randomization (ASLR) feature. (CVE-2015-0357, CVE-2015-3040)
An unspecified security bypass flaw exists that allows an attacker to disclose information. (CVE-2015-3044)
